This is a practical course which is also the part of Business Management offered by the Regional Occupational Program in Santa Cruz. By joining this very program, students are able to learn about how to manage their own business. This is what they called as self-employment.

In this
ROP Course, students are going to get the knowledge pertaining to management and retail of a very range of business models. Moreover, they will also learn about the positive and negative opinion about business owners related to legal affairs, financial records keeping, government policy and aid, as well as information about realm of economics.

This
Study ROP are held in Pajero Valley High school. Students will learn in three days in a week. While the teaching and learning process, there will be lectures, demonstrations, guest speakers, field trips, and applied practices. For sure, students are going to learn about the concentration of the program, sharpen their skill in practices, as well as developing their ability in training site.

Why Science Fiction Is Important

Science fiction has long been maligned as a subpar genre of literature. That sentiment has legitimate roots, of course. The major criticism of the genre, and why it has been frowned upon in higher literary circles, is that it is not sufficiently reverent towards the human spirit. Specifically, the gem of civilization has always been that it produces beings that have a depth of consciousness, that is in many ways, so complex, and so wonderful, that it constitutes an end in itself, a new perfect thing, that has a place in creation alongside the animals and plants and flowers and mountains. Of course the sanctity of the human soul is something to be protected.

And of course, historically, science fiction has generally been found to be heavy on the plot and environment, to the detriment of its focus on the fineness of the hero's character and consciousness. But what a more careful look will show, is that that lack of depth is purposeful, that it exists in order to allow the reader space to contemplate the particularities of their life, of the society in which they live. In a sense, a large part of any work of science fiction, and particularly of the characters that dwell in those worlds, is the contemplation of the specifics of existence. The general religious view towards life, and civilization as it progresses, is that the human soul stays fixed, and that technology is basically trivia that exists in the ever fixed stage of the human experience. The great work of science fiction has been to dismantle that fallacy.
